Woodland Tree in the Living Room

I ordered this pinecone botanical off of e-Bay. It has set the tone for the living room decorations this year. 
It took some time to get here from England, I'd forgotten I had ordered it.  
  It's beautiful. 

 

This print plus the pinecones we collected at the lake have created a warm and rustic feel that will be easy to live with well into January.



I wanted simple, rustic and organic.





Once I had the theme in mind, I pondered the tree. Usually our tree is heavily adorned with hundreds of ornaments.
  I just didn't want that this year. It seemed too much and too overwhelming.



I was too tired for that.  
Since Bill is traveling throughout the month of December, he didn't care about having a tree in the man cave. He had quite a few cool "lodgey" ornaments that would pair well with the antique mercury glass ornaments from my grandparents.




   
This is the way my sister-in-law does her woodland tree. 



Tasteful and not too cutesy. 

  

I just don't feel up for a lot of kitsch.
 The moose on skis just didn't make the cut.


The tree is embellished with mushrooms,
owls, acorns, pinecones,  
a few forest creatures,
and a few sweet birds. 
 I threaded burlap and white ribbon through out.
